The seller has other key chains that were issued to new car buyers and have the Oldsmobile insignia on one side and the now seldom seen 'If found drop in mailbox, postage guaranteed' notation on the other side, with presumably the dealer's or Oldsmobile's mail drop code.

Wonder what would happen today if dropped in a mailbox since Oldsmobile and dealerships no longer exist? lol

​The owner's manual for the Ninety-Eight Tiffany models supposedly notes that Tiffany & Co. is to keep a record of all new buyers of Ninety-Eight Tiffany cars so the specially made Tiffany keys can be replaced if lost. Wonder if Tiffany's still has the list and key blanks. lol
